魔兽音频延迟揭秘:优化音画同步技巧

频道:游戏攻略 日期: 浏览:1

周末和好友联机打魔兽时,小明突然抱怨:"这技能音效怎么老是慢半拍?"你可能也遇到过类似情况——当游戏画面已经显示剑圣跳劈动作时,战吼声却像堵在喉咙里迟迟发不出来。这种音画不同步问题,往往与音频系统的响应速度直接相关。

音频系统的工作原理与性能瓶颈

魔兽音频延迟揭秘:优化音画同步技巧

魔兽争霸的音频引擎采用分层处理架构,从文件解码到声卡输出要经历5个处理环节。根据《魔兽争霸3:重制版技术白皮书》记载,每个环节都可能成为延迟制造者。

音频文件格式的隐藏秘密

  • MP3格式:默认采用的压缩格式,解码耗时约15ms
  • WAV格式:未压缩格式,解码仅需3ms但占用内存翻倍
  • OGG Vorbis:暴雪在1.32版本新增支持,平衡解码速度与文件体积
格式类型 解码耗时(ms) 内存占用(MB)
MP3 15 12
WAV 3 24
OGG 8 15

三步实现音频响应优化

老玩家张伟通过修改游戏配置文件,把音效响应时间从200ms缩短到80ms。具体操作其实比你想象的简单——

魔兽音频延迟揭秘:优化音画同步技巧

文件格式转换实战

// 在war3patch.mpq中替换音频文件
Sound\\Units\\PeonYes3.mp3 → PeonYes3.ogg

使用RavioliGameTools解包工具时要注意,转换后的文件比特率建议保持在96kbps,既能保证音质又可减少解码压力。

优先级调整代码示例

魔兽音频延迟揭秘:优化音画同步技巧

[AudioSettings]
MaxChannels=32 → 24
StreamBufferSize=4096 → 2048

把最大音频通道数从32降到24,相当于给高速公路减少8条车道。实际测试显示,这个改动能降低43%的音频指令堆积概率。

内存预加载黑科技

  • 在LoadingScreen阶段预载高频音效
  • 为英雄语音设置独立缓存池
  • 采用环形缓冲区技术减少内存碎片

硬件层面的加速技巧

电竞选手李娜发现,更新声卡驱动后技能音效明显更跟手了。她分享的经验是:在Realtek音频控制面板里开启"游戏模式",这个设置能绕过系统混音器,缩短约18ms的音频延迟。

夜深了,电脑前的你修改完最后一行参数。当剑圣的利刃破空声与刀光完美重合时,那种行云流水的操作体验,或许就是即时战略游戏最迷人的时刻。

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。